A fire alarm system is a crucial component of any building’s safety measures. The early detection of a fire can save lives and property by allowing for a prompt evacuation and the quick response of firefighters. Traditional fire alarm systems use audible alarms to alert occupants of a building to the presence of a fire. However, in certain environments, such as those with high levels of background noise or where there may be individuals who are hard of hearing, an alternative solution may be needed. This is where a pava fire alarm system can be a game-changer.
Pava, which stands for Public Address and Voice Alarm, is a type of fire alarm system that uses both audible alarms and voice messages to alert occupants to a fire emergency. This combination of audio signals and spoken instructions can be more effective than traditional fire alarms in certain situations. The use of voice messages can provide clearer instructions and guidance to occupants, helping to ensure a quick and safe evacuation.
One of the key benefits of a pava fire alarm system is its ability to provide targeted alerts. In a large building, traditional fire alarms can be difficult to hear or distinguish from other ambient noise. This can lead to confusion and delays in evacuation efforts. With a Pava system, voice messages can be directed to specific areas of a building, helping to ensure that occupants receive clear and timely alerts. This targeted approach can also help to prevent panic and reduce the risk of injury during an evacuation.
Another benefit of a pava fire alarm system is its flexibility. These systems can be easily integrated with other building systems, such as security cameras and access control systems. This integration allows for a more comprehensive approach to building safety and security. For example, in the event of a fire alarm activation, security cameras can be used to assess the situation and provide valuable information to emergency responders. Access control systems can also be programmed to automatically unlock doors and gates to facilitate evacuation efforts.
In addition to its effectiveness in alerting occupants to a fire emergency, a Pava fire alarm system can also be used for non-emergency purposes. For example, these systems can be used to broadcast music, announcements, and other messages to building occupants. This dual functionality can help to maximize the value of the system and ensure that it is always in use.
